Gardenseat Posted August 28, 2023 #7 Share Posted August 28, 2023 Done this route a couple of times. All are lovely ports within themselves. Note Seville is a 1.5-2 hour excursion from Cadiz in itself. Here are excursions I have been on from these ports. La Coruna...to the pilgrimage city of Santiago de Compostela Malaga.. to Granada and the Alhambra Alicante.... had a fun day out in Benidorm Toulon....just enjoy the town and coast...lovely walks Barcelona....La Sagrada de Familia. Not sure if the Nou Camp stadium redevelopment will be finished for tours. Seville is a must if you have not been and in spring it will be very colourful and the April Fayre may be on. You will not be short of places to go and quite a few you can easily do yourselves. I am on this cruise next May. Not yet looked at excursions, but as with young children this time round, most likely will stay around these ports destinations. It really is an excellent itinerary. bee-ess Posted March 28 #9 Share Posted March 28 2 hours ago, RO1123 said: I'm also on Arvia in the Med for 2025 (K514), Toulon is now live. Saint Tropez, Bandol (beach), Castellet, Aix en Provence, Cassis and Sanary-sur-mer. Be aware that it is a long transfer from Toulon to Saint Tropez - it was about 2.5 hours along the coast road but quicker coming back on the motorway. 1 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
RO1123 Posted March 30 #10 Share Posted March 30 On 3/28/2024 at 8:26 PM, bee-ess said: Be aware that it is a long transfer from Toulon to Saint Tropez - it was about 2.5 hours along the coast road but quicker coming back on the motorway. That explains so much, I checked Google Maps and saw it was 1h 15 by car (via motorway) but then there's only 2.5 hours of free time after the walking tour before 40 minutes at Port Grimaud, the entire excursion is 7 hours so I did wonder where the rest of the time was going. I think I'll stick in Toulon this day, get the cable car upto Mont Faron and do some shopping.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
